I wanted to see how the low country snowpack was adjusting to the latest load, and to get a feel for coverage going into a long dry spell. Probing @ 8600' on a NNE aspect I found 165cm and at 9400' on a NE I found 190cm. At the 8600' location I dug a hasty pit and found 30cm of F, 30ish of 4F and 50+ of 1F. No readily apparent lemons or concerning interfaces, although I only dug ~120cm down. No surface cracking or collapses. Minimal evidence of wind effect on the ridge despite sparse, burned vegetation. Tolerable zipper crust on E and lower angle NE shots below 9k.
